Legal Question in Family Law in Florida

i have a visitaion agreement set by the court my ex hasnt shown up the last three weekends with my child this will be the 5th contempt of court i have filed against her in the last year. what will the judge do other than give me makeup time which is all that i have gotten so far and award me attorney fees for having to take her to court?

Try hiring an attorney to represent you. Its nice that you have been able to put her in contempt but have you filed the right documents. I think you have other options that could be used such as sanctioning her for not appearing with the child, removing the custody of the child to you as to the majority of time sharing. You need to apply for these as a solution or you will continue to get nothing but attorney fees if that is what you have been getting and makeup time. If you have an attorney why is he/she not filing the appropriate contempt/enforcement document against her.
